PURPOSE OF THE ROLE:

Reporting to the Purchasing Manager, this is a unique opportunity to join the purchasing team in an exclusive automotive environment which is undergoing a transformation and rapid growth in response to its critically acclaimed global products and best-in-class performance.

PRINCIPAL ACCOUNTABILITIES:

  • You will be responsible for the effective support of the Purchasing team in daily administration tasks:
  • SAP maintenance - materials prices updates, vendor database, reporting
  • Invoices reconciliation
  • Database management - analysis, cleansing and consolidation
  • Supplier meetings data preparation and overall support
  • Daily purchasing activities - orders, room booking

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S & EXPERIENCE:

  • Business Knowledge: Good knowledge of Microsoft Office: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ook - advanced user
  • SAP environment knowledge or other MRP will be an advantage
  • Personal attributes: Excellent organisational skills, deadline adherence and exceptional attention to accuracy and detail
  • Time management - able to self-organise the work content
  • Enthusiastic and with a high level of self-motivation to overcome obstacles
